Angola, with its developing infrastructure and growing population, presents a unique market for fiberglass products. The country’s reliance on imported materials and a need for durable, cost-effective solutions creates opportunities for local manufacturing and innovation. However, logistical challenges, limited skilled labor, and economic fluctuations pose significant hurdles.
The demand for fiberglass septic tank systems is increasing due to urbanization and a need for improved sanitation. Traditional septic systems are often inadequate and environmentally unsustainable. Fiberglass offers a superior alternative, being lightweight, corrosion-resistant, and easy to install.
The construction sector is driving demand for fiber glass rebar as a substitute for steel reinforcement, particularly in coastal regions where corrosion is a major concern. Carbon fiber reinforcement is also gaining traction in specialized applications requiring high strength and lightweight properties, though cost remains a barrier.
